Smart Investment: Designer Shoulder Bags That Won't Break the Bank

In the world of luxury accessories, the shoulder bag reigns supreme as the ultimate multitasking companion. But exceptional design doesn't have to come with an astronomical price tag. Today's most coveted designers are proving that sophisticated craftsmanship and considered details can exist beautifully within a more accessible range.

What makes a shoulder bag worth the investment at this price point? It's the thoughtful construction — Italian-tanned leathers that age gracefully, precision-engineered hardware that won't tarnish, and proportions refined through countless iterations. These are pieces designed to seamlessly transition from conference calls to weekend escapes, carrying not just your essentials but elevating your entire look.

Take MZ Wallace's approach to modern functionality. Their quilted nylon construction might seem unconventional for luxury, but it's this technical innovation that makes their bags so coveted among busy professionals. The material is remarkably lightweight yet durable, with water-resistant properties that make it ideal for unpredictable weather. The signature lock closure isn't just decorative — it's a security feature that keeps your belongings safe while maintaining the bag's sleek silhouette.

The beauty of investing in this price range lies in the diversity of styles available. From Staud's playful take on everyday glamour to Cult Gaia's architectural sensibilities, each designer brings their distinct perspective to the shoulder bag format.

Staud's mastery lies in their ability to make everyday materials feel extraordinary. Their suede leather bags showcase the Los Angeles brand's understanding of texture and proportion — the auburn hue in their Harlow style captures that golden California light, while the structured shape maintains sophistication across casual and formal settings. The beaded Tommy bag demonstrates their experimental spirit, transforming humble glass beads into a statement piece that feels both playful and refined.

Cult Gaia's contribution to the accessible luxury space is perhaps the most intriguing. Their Kiraz mini translates the brand's signature architectural language into a more approachable format. The black velvet construction speaks to evening glamour, but the proportions make it surprisingly versatile for daytime wear. It's this kind of thoughtful design that makes a piece feel special regardless of its price point.

The true test of any investment piece is its ability to enhance your existing wardrobe rather than dominate it.
